RHP Stiven Cruz has quietly been extremely effective for the T-Rats for over a month. I sincerely hope this type of relief work continues. Huge boost for his future prospects after a really tough High-A 2023. This is his age 22 season after all. Plenty of ballgame left.

Just one hit conceded by Yujanyer Herrera over 6 innings. Solid bounce back game despite the 4 walks, 1 HBP. Dylan O’Rae reached base 5 times, Jadher Areinamo 4 times. Good 8-1 win T-Rats.
